The core technology in quality computer glasses is a lens coating designed to selectively filter a portion of harmful blue light. Early versions simply had a strong yellow or amber tint that blocked vast spectrums of light. Today's best computer monitor glasses are far more sophisticated.
They utilize advanced optical coatings that target the specific high-energy wavelengths between 400-455 nanometers, which are most associated with digital eye strain and sleep cycle disruption. These precision coatings can filter a significant percentage (often 30% to 50%) of this harmful light while maintaining excellent color accuracy and clarity. This means the world doesn't have to look orange; it just looks comfortable.
Not all blue light glasses are created equal. When searching for the best pair for your needs, look for these critical features:
This is the heart of the product. Look for information on the specific wavelengths filtered and the percentage blocked. A reputable manufacturer will provide these details. Glasses that filter in the 30-50% range are typically ideal for all-day wear without drastic color distortion.
The best computer monitor glasses feature a premium anti-reflective coating on both the front and back of the lenses. This minimizes distracting glare from overhead lighting and windows, further reducing eye strain. A high-quality AR coat also makes the lenses nearly invisible, enhancing aesthetics.
Ensure the lenses are made to precise optical standards. They should be free of visual distortions that can cause additional strain. The material should be impact-resistant for durability, with options like polycarbonate being a popular choice.
You'll be wearing these for hours. A comfortable fit is non-negotiable. Look for lightweight frames with flexible hinges and adjustable nose pads. The frame should sit securely without pinching your temples or nose. The size and shape should complement your face for all-day wearability.
For those who already wear corrective lenses, the best solution is often to have blue light filtering and anti-reflective coatings applied to your prescription lenses. Many companies offer this service, creating a single, powerful pair of glasses for all your vision needs.

As with any popular product, misinformation abounds. Let's clear the air on a few common points:
Myth: "All blue light glasses make everything look yellow."
Reality: While strong sleep-specific glasses have a noticeable tint, the best computer monitor glasses for daytime use have a very slight, barely perceptible hue that preserves color accuracy exceptionally well.
Myth: "I can just use night mode or software filters all day."
Reality: Software solutions are a good start and are better than nothing. However, they work by reducing screen brightness and shifting color temperature, which can distort colors and lack the precision of a physical optical filter. They also do nothing to block blue light from ambient sources like LED lights.
Myth: "They're just a placebo."
Reality: Numerous peer-reviewed studies have demonstrated the effectiveness of blue light filtering in reducing subjective symptoms of eye strain and improving visual performance during computer tasks. The body of evidence supporting their use continues to grow.
